Little Obedience Builds Greater Capacity
Small acts of obedience are not small when they are building future capacity.
Scripture
Deuteronomy 7:22 KJV
“And the Lord thy God will put out those nations before thee by little and little…”
Revelation
Little by little is not a lesser strategy. It is God’s growth strategy.
The kingdom often advances through seeds, steps, days, measures, and moments. God uses what seems small to build what will eventually become significant.
A small obedience today may be developing a spiritual muscle you will need tomorrow. A small act of discipline today may be creating capacity for future territory. A small decision of faithfulness today may be protecting you from being overwhelmed later.
Do not despise the step because it looks small. In the kingdom, small obedience can carry massive prophetic significance.
